Least square matlab pdf book

Leykekhman math 3795 introduction to computational mathematicslinear least squares 10. Free book adaptive filtering primer with matlab first edition by alexander d. Guys, believe me, this book will be very helpful for you all. Least squares and recursive least squares signal processing. The handbook of partial least squares pls and marketing. Orthogonal polynomials in matlab purdue university. We are more precise about this in the next section, but our emphasis is on least squares approximation. It is made clear that least squares can perform interpolation or.

For example, the force of a spring linearly depends on the displacement of the spring. Matlab lab boerner least squares approximations in matlab we want to approximate the following data. Moving least squares approximation meshfree approximation. For example, polynomials are linear but gaussians are not. In this section we will simulate an ar1 process and then estimate its parameters using ordinary least squares.

The emphasis is on the informed use of mathematical software. What weightedleastsquares fitting capabilities are. Least squares in matlab me41060 chapter least squares. Computation and approximation expected to bepublished in 2004. It is made clear that least squares can perform interpolation or extrapolation. A suite of matlab programs has been developed as part of the book orthogonal polynomials. Sometimes your matrix shape might be wrong, but matlab will still return a result.

Adaptive filtering primer with matlab, free download. Least squares and least norm in matlab least squares approximate solution suppose a 2 rm n is skinny or square, i. Matlab has quite a lot of multibehavior polyalgorithm functions. I prefer nlinfit because the statistics on the parameter and the predicted value are obtained more. Decomposing the weighting matrix into cholesky factors, v. The least squares approximate solution of ax y is given by xls ata 1aty. Numerical computing with matlab society for industrial and. If this license fails to meet the governments minimum needs or is inconsistent in any respect.

The book provides the basic seismic and signal processing theory required for each chapter and shows how to process the data from raw field records to a final image of the subsurface all using matlab. To create a 5by5 magic square matrix, use the magic function as shown. Matlab mfiles, series of matlab statements that implement specialized statistics algorithms. Linear least squares, normal equations, qr factorization. Matlab lab boerner least squares approximations in matlab we want to. Pdf we are given measurements of air pollution, in the form of the. This is exactly what a nx does in julia and matlab for a non square matrix a, which is why it gives us a good t above. Assessment modelslinear and nonlinear regression with matlab. Linear and nonlinear weighted regression analysis allan aasbjerg nielsen technical university of denmark. Most likely you have knowlge that, people have look numerous period for their favorite books next this book but end up in harmful downloads. Another example is the builtin lu function for lu factorization.

Note you can find the maximum or minimum values for any matlab. To facilitate the development of continuous least squares approximation theory, we introduce a formal structure for ca. Curve fitting toolbox software uses the linear leastsquares method to fit a linear model to data. In particular, all material has been kept on the same pages. Fundamentals of least mean squares with matlab covers the core concepts of this important field, focusing on a vital part of the statistical signal processing areathe least mean square lms adaptive filter. Aug 09, 2018 this is an implementation for the leastsquares fitting regression algorithm that doesnt use any toolboxes. Several examples from signal processing are given to illustrate the use of least squares in a variety of problems. Orthogonal polynomials in matlab walter gautschi abstract. Jan 10, 2021 note that any weighted least squares problem can be scaled to an unweighted least squares problem as long as the weighting matrix is symmetric and positivede.

In addition, the code solves a classification problem using such leastsquares fitting regression. You can also extend the toolbox by adding your own m. The various estimation conceptstechniques like maximum likelihood estimation mle, minimum variance unbiased estimation mvue, best linear unbiased estimator blue all falling under the umbrella of classical estimation. Choose a web site to get translated content where available and see local events and offers. Estimation of kinetic parameters of complex reactions by. An introduction to matlab for econometrics trinity college dublin. Adaptive filtering fundamentals of least mean squares with. It is the most adapted to our dataset, as it is able to. In order to obtain a better understanding of the least squares data.

We have now obtained three approximations of the data. Nonlinear least square matlab code read online nonlinear least square matlab code pdf book thank you unconditionally much for downloading nonlinear least square matlab code. A toolbox for nonlinear regression in r the package. Matlab code and sections that are considered as either traditional land surveying material or as advanced material are typeset with smaller fonts. It is called least squares because we are minimizing the sum of squares of these functions. Develop a matlab code which will construct a least squares approx imating function of any polynomial order q. The matlab functions described in this book have been used in my own research as well as teaching both undergraduate and graduate econometrics courses. A very common source of least squares problems is curve fitting.

Having generated these estimates, it is natural to. These slides are a supplement to the book numerical methods with. Least squares the symbol stands for \is approximately equal to. Least squares optimization in multivariate analysis. This is exactly what a \ x does in julia and matlab for a nonsquare matrix a. The computational techniques for linear least squares problems make use of orthogonal matrix factorizations. This manuals e books that published today as a guide. Least squares optimization in multivariate analysis jos m. Zhao et al in 2006 used a nonlinear least squares regression to fit the kinetic profiles. Numerical computing with matlab society for industrial. Tried my best with writing a code for it but i havnt taken matlab in 2 years so im extremely fuzzy. Oct 10, 2006 therefore, we used an exploratory data analysis, namely the partial least square pls regression, which is a multivariate approach 87. Least squares in matlab me41060 chapter least squares the.

Using matlab to perform nonlinear parameter estimation the two main functions for parameter estimation are nlinfit, lsqnonlin, and cftool graphic user interface. Introduction matlab provides many ways to solve linear systems and least squares problems, the most obvious one being xa\b. These many chapters are covered in this book adaptive filtering primer with matlab. You may find ebook pdf adaptive filtering fundamentals of least mean squares with matlab document other than just manuals as we. Linear least squares, normal equations, qr factorization c c. The package contains routines for generating orthogonal polynomials as well as routines dealing with applications. I do not know of any book on matlab written specifically for economics. Batch least squares estimation assume that we have collected k data sets. Rx, any weighted criterion 10 is equivalent to the unweighted criterion. Download adaptive filtering primer with matlab pdf.

Hansen 2000, 20211 university of wisconsin department of economics this revision. Numerical linear algebra with applications sciencedirect. But in that case you might be solving a least square problem instead of a fullrank linear system. Right here, we have countless books levenberg marquardt algorithm matlab code. If the number of points is larger than the degree of polynomial that you want to use, then. The intended audience is faculty and students using statistical methods, whether they are engaged in econometric analysis or more general regression modeling. Pdf processing of seismic reflection data using matlab. Example of least squares fitting with polynomials of degrees 1, 2, and 3. An alternative to radial basis function interpolation and approximation is the socalled moving least squares mls method. P x i 5 where the p s are implicitly taken to be from i 1 to n in each case. Numerical computing with matlab is a lively textbook for an introductory course in numerical methods, matlab, and technical computing.

This handbook represents a comprehensive overview of pls methods with specific reference to their use in marketing and with a discussion of the directions of current. Suppose we do more than just the bare minimum number of measurements. Since we will approach general linear least squares in chapter 16 using the normal equations, the vandermonde matrix is defined and used to create the normal equations for polynomial least squares fitting. A linear model is defined as an equation that is linear in the coefficients. Our site has the following ebook pdf adaptive filtering fundamentals of least mean squares with matlab available for free pdf download. Understand step by step, the least squares estimator for parameter estimation. Lets consider a simple case where you have three points and you want to. Concepts, methods and applications is the second volume in the series of the handbooks of computational statistics. Performing a linear least squares regression in matlab is very simple using the left matrix divide type help mldivide at the command prompt for more information. Linear models least squares estimator lse gaussianwaves. Handson example to fit a curve using least squares estimation background. This book adaptive filtering primer with matlab pdf is not owned by me. Least squares fitting of data to a curve creating web pages in.

We want to find the parameter estimate at instant k. Many matlab programs and code segments have been included in the book. March 11, 2021 comments welcome 1this manuscript may be printed and reproduced for individual or instructional use, but may not be printed for. Fitting models to data, generalized linear least squares, and. Introduction to numerical methods and matlab programming for. There are many econometric options in matlab such as the econometrics toolbox, the statistics toolbox or manually entering the equations in by hand. Jun 22, 2011 in matlab, the lscov function can perform weighted least square regression. Least squares fitting file exchange matlab central. Even if the probabilistic assumptions are not satis.

995 1242 1723 551 34 1614 40 1130 1483 1195 818 521 758 1041 1008 1562 1677 1611 631 218 1063 1373 726 1251 129 40 1246 904 1686 552 654 1623 1498 1382 956 340 290